Lower back pain frequently stems from issues at the lumbosacral junction, specifically the L5-S1 disc segment. This area is a major transition point that bears substantial mechanical stress, making it prone to degeneration and injury. When the intervertebral disc at this level bulges, it can cause debilitating symptoms that interfere with daily life. Treatment aims to alleviate pain, restore function, and prevent recurrence, often using conservative methods first, followed by surgery when necessary.
The Anatomy and Mechanism of L5-S1 Bulges
The L5-S1 segment connects the fifth lumbar vertebra (L5) to the sacrum (S1), forming the base of the mobile spine. This disc is subjected to immense rotational and compressive forces as it transfers the weight of the upper body to the pelvis and legs. A disc bulge occurs when the soft, gel-like center (nucleus pulposus) pushes against the tough, fibrous outer ring (annulus fibrosus), causing it to protrude outward.
In a bulge, the annulus fibers are strained but remain intact, differentiating it from a herniation where the inner material escapes through a tear. This protruding disc material can impinge on or irritate the adjacent nerve root. At L5-S1, compression typically affects the S1 nerve root, which is a common source of sciatica, characterized by pain, tingling, or numbness radiating down the back of the leg.
Non-Surgical Paths to Recovery
Non-surgical management is the initial approach for most individuals, as the body often heals itself over weeks to months. The treatment strategy focuses on reducing inflammation, relieving nerve compression, and improving spinal mechanics. Physical therapy is a primary part of this conservative care, providing patients with tools to actively manage their condition.
Physical Therapy
Physical therapy employs specific exercises to centralize radiating leg pain and restore functional movement. Techniques like the McKenzie Method use repeated movements and sustained postures to move the disc material away from the irritated nerve root. Therapists also prescribe core stabilization exercises, focusing on deep abdominal and paraspinal muscles, to support the lower spine.
Traction may also be used to gently stretch the spine and create negative pressure within the disc, promoting the retraction of bulging tissue. The goal is to improve flexibility and strength, allowing the patient to return to normal activities without relying on passive treatments.
Medication Management
Medications manage acute pain and inflammation, creating a window for physical therapy to be effective. Nonsteroidal anti-inflammatory drugs (NSAIDs), such as ibuprofen, reduce inflammation around the nerve root contributing to radiating leg pain. Muscle relaxers may also be prescribed short-term to alleviate painful muscle spasms that often accompany a disc issue.
Injections
For severe pain that interferes with rehabilitation, epidural steroid injections (ESIs) can provide temporary, targeted relief. This procedure involves injecting a corticosteroid and an anesthetic agent directly into the epidural space surrounding the spinal nerves. The steroid acts as a potent anti-inflammatory, reducing the swelling and irritation of the compressed S1 nerve root. While relief is usually temporary, it allows the patient to participate more comfortably in physical therapy.
When Surgical Treatment Becomes Necessary
Surgery is generally reserved for patients when non-surgical treatments fail to provide adequate relief after six to eight weeks. The decision to operate is based on the severity of symptoms and the presence of neurological concerns. Absolute indications for surgery include cauda equina syndrome, which affects bowel or bladder function, or rapidly progressing neurological deficits such as foot drop.
For patients with persistent, disabling pain that significantly limits function, surgery is considered, especially if the pain correlates clearly with the disc bulge seen on imaging. The most common procedure for an L5-S1 disc bulge causing nerve compression is a microdiscectomy. This procedure uses a small incision and specialized instruments to minimize trauma to surrounding tissue.
The surgeon removes only the portion of the disc material pressing on the S1 nerve root, immediately decompressing the nerve. A microdiscectomy is highly effective in relieving leg pain. Post-operative recovery involves a brief hospital stay, often as an outpatient procedure, followed by a structured rehabilitation program.
Post-operative rehabilitation is necessary to restore strength and flexibility to the lower back and prevent scarring. While surgery addresses nerve compression, long-term stability depends on the patient’s commitment to physical therapy afterward. Patients are typically restricted from lifting and bending during the initial recovery phase to protect the surgical site.
Maintaining Spinal Health and Preventing Reinjury
Once acute symptoms of an L5-S1 disc bulge resolve, the focus shifts to long-term spinal protection and preventing recurrence. This involves adopting lifestyle changes that reduce mechanical stress on the vulnerable lumbosacral segment. Correct ergonomics and posture are foundational to minimizing strain during daily activities.
When sitting, using a chair with good lumbar support and keeping the monitor at eye level helps maintain the spine’s natural curvature. Proper lifting involves bending at the knees and hips while keeping the back straight to avoid overloading the L5-S1 disc. For sleep, positioning a pillow between the legs (when side-lying) or under the knees (when back-lying) helps keep the spine in a neutral alignment.
Ongoing, low-impact core strengthening is essential for continuous support to the spine. Exercises such as modified planks, glute bridges, and bird-dogs strengthen the core muscles without excessive strain on the lower back. Consistent engagement in activities like swimming or walking helps maintain muscle endurance and spinal stability, protecting the disc from future damage.
Managing body weight plays a significant role in long-term prevention, as excess weight increases the compressive load on the lower discs, especially L5-S1. Reducing this mechanical stress through a healthy weight decreases the likelihood of a future bulge or reinjury. These long-term habits are the ultimate way to maintain the recovery achieved through intervention.
